I haven't bothered with this chip in a while, but I need to flash to a newer bios..
I've had an 80 gig, working fine..  but I want to put in a 160 gig, therefore I need a newer bios so that I will get all 160 gigs... I have the bios, but can't remember how to flash the chip again.  I'd like to do it from a cd-rw.  any help?  thanks

You can flash it for the new hard drive using EvoX, and the newer BIOs.

Place the new BIOS that supports the larger hard drive (search the usual places..look for evox.m8plus.fc.137) into C:\Bios (on your XBox)

Now using EvoX, scroll down to Settings then Flash BIOS, and select the BIOs from the list (it'll list any other BIOS's in that folder)

Restart your XBox, and prep the hard drive your usual way.
